Full ContentUsing AnnotationsDependency Manager provides a compact and versatile java API, allowing to declaratively and programmatically register, acquire, and manage dynamic OSGi services. But since recently, support for annotations has been introduced in Dependency Manager, and you can also manage your service components, and their dynamic dependencies using Java 5 annotations.
